The Quadruple Alliance (Russian: Четверной союз, romanized: Chetvernoy soyuz, German: Vierfache Allianz) was formed by the monarchist Great Powers of Austria, Prussia, Russia, and Great Britain to counter the military and revolutionary republican political threats posed by the expansion of the First French Empire under Napoleon I and to fight the War of the Seventh Coalition.
